Given the amount of trouble we have coping with problematic tcp
interactions right now, I can't begin to imagine how much worse things
would be if we had a dozen different configurable tcp behaviours in
the stack. From a kernel maintenance point of view, this is just
several disasters heaped on top of each other waiting to happen.
